On October 27 1966, we were graced with It’s The Great Pumpkin, Charlie Brown. Standing the test of time, it is still beloved by many today. An iconic scene was Snoopy fight the Red Baron on top of his doghouse. That very scene has inspired two video games, Snoopy Vs. The Red Baron and Snoopy: Flying Ace. Both are faithful adaptations of the Peanuts gang and boast engaging soundtracks.

The Xbox-exclusive sequel to Snoopy Vs. The Red Baron. Orchestral music by Joshua Olmos and jazz tracks by Adam Fifield. After investigating this game, I found that the developers had an ambitious vision for this game. Its gameplay would not only include flight, but there would also be some platforming involved. There would even have been an epic storyline involved. Sadly, not enough people had faith in this direction, so the game had to be stripped down considerably, resulting in the released game. Still, it is a a great experience.
